Los Angeles – Today, five finalists from schools in the United States, Canada and Portugal have been invited to attend the 58th Annual CAS Awards, where the recipient of the CAS Student Recognition Award will be revealed and receive a check for $5,000.
“This year’s class of applicants impresses by displaying potential and dedication to our craft despite continually adapting to ever-changing pandemic requirements and a quickly evolving industry landscape. The future is bright,” said CAS President Karol Urban. “We owe a great deal of gratitude to our Student Recognition Award Committee and volunteer judges who worked tirelessly reviewing each applicant.”
Lily Adams
Savannah College of Art and Design, Savannah, Georgia
Bernice Chu
Sheridan College Institute of Technology
and Advanced Learning, Oakville, Canada
Lindsay Ellis
Chapman University, Orange, California
Shehryar Khan
Universidade Lusófona, Lisboa, Portugal
Karthik Vijaymohan
Chapman University, Orange, California
Along with the Student Recognition Award, the 58th CAS Awards will honor Outstanding Achievements in Sound Mixing in seven categories: Motion Pictures, Animated Motion Pictures, Documentary Motion Pictures, Television Movie or Limited Series, Television Series-One Hour, Television Series-Half Hour and Television Non-Fiction, Variety, Music Series or Specials.

About the Cinema Audio Society:
Formed in 1964, The Cinema Audio Society is dedicated to sharing information with sound professionals in the Motion Picture and Television Industry.
The objectives of the CAS are: to educate and inform the general public, motion picture and television industries that effective sound is achieved by a creative, artistic and technical blending of diverse sound elements; to provide the motion picture and television industry with a progressive society of master craftspeople who specialize in the art of creative cinematic sound recording; to advance the specialized field of cinematic sound recording through the exchange of ideas, methods and information; to advance the art of auditory appreciation and to philanthropically support those causes dedicated to the sense of hearing; to institute and maintain high standards of conduct and craftspersonship among our members; to aid the motion picture and television industry in the selection and training of qualified personnel in the unique field of cinematic sound recording and to achieve deserved recognition for our members, who are industry leaders and major contributors in the field of motion picture and television entertainment.
